|  02-16-2013, 08:15 PM | #1 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
				
				Global Search and Replace Question
			 
			
			I used Edit Metadata in Bulk  to search the Authors field for the character ; and replace it with the character &.  Yes, I have a backup. Yes, I tried a test first and the replace seemed to work properly. After this operation on around 700 titles, I used Advanced Search/Author to search for all instances of "&". The search finds zero results. Searching on other fields for the character "&" does return results. I am not missing any records that I can tell. Any thoughts on why this is? | 
|   |   | 
|  02-16-2013, 08:59 PM | #2 | |
| Well trained by Cats            Posts: 31,238 Karma: 61360164 Join Date: Aug 2009 Location: The Central Coast of California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A | Quote: 
 In REGEX Mode, always escape special characters(like): \& \. \+ \? so they are treated as characters, not controls | |
|   |   | 
|  02-16-2013, 09:18 PM | #3 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
			
			REGEX Mode?
		 | 
|   |   | 
|  02-16-2013, 09:51 PM | #4 | 
| creator of calibre            Posts: 45,592 Karma: 28548962 Join Date: Oct 2006 Location: Mumbai, India Device: Various | |
|   |   | 
|  02-16-2013, 09:55 PM | #5 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
			
			I guess the joke's on me.
		 | 
|   |   | 
|  02-16-2013, 10:27 PM | #6 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
			
			No disrespect intended, truly, but I followed the instructions provided in that Edit Metadata in Bulk and something weird resulted. Assuming I don't want to master some aspect of Python (other than the ones in my avatar) right now, could someone tell me what I could do to have things revert back to normal? Uninstall calibre? Install my backup? Some of us are not geeks. Thanks for any help. ETA: In fairness, I see that theducks did answer my original question. Last edited by Joan M; 02-16-2013 at 10:30 PM. | 
|   |   | 
|  02-17-2013, 02:34 AM | #7 | 
| Handy Elephant            Posts: 1,737 Karma: 26785684 Join Date: Dec 2009 Location: Southern Sweden, far out in the quiet woods Device: Samsung Galaxy Tab S8 Ultra | 
			
			In the search and replace dialogue you can specify what mode you want to use. There you can turn off RegExp mode, if you wish.
		 | 
|   |   | 
|  02-17-2013, 02:58 AM | #8 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
			
			In the operation(s) I did, I used the default, "character match." The other choice was "regular expression." Is that what you mean? Thanks.
		 | 
|   |   | 
|  02-17-2013, 11:34 AM | #9 | 
| Handy Elephant            Posts: 1,737 Karma: 26785684 Join Date: Dec 2009 Location: Southern Sweden, far out in the quiet woods Device: Samsung Galaxy Tab S8 Ultra | 
			
			Since the ampersand is used to separate authors, you can't search authors for & directly. But in the field author_sort the authors are combined, with the & as separator. So if you search in author_sort you can list all books with multiple authors. Put this in the search bar: author_sort:"&" | 
|   |   | 
|  02-17-2013, 10:54 PM | #10 | 
| creator of calibre            Posts: 45,592 Karma: 28548962 Join Date: Oct 2006 Location: Mumbai, India Device: Various | 
			
			authors:#>1
		 | 
|   |   | 
|  02-18-2013, 01:50 AM | #11 | |
| Handy Elephant            Posts: 1,737 Karma: 26785684 Join Date: Dec 2009 Location: Southern Sweden, far out in the quiet woods Device: Samsung Galaxy Tab S8 Ultra | 
			
			Thanks. I looked for that before, without any luck. Live and learn.  http://manual.calibre-ebook.com/gui.html#search-sort Quote: 
 | |
|   |   | 
|  02-18-2013, 02:31 AM | #12 | ||
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| Quote: 
 Quote: 
 Now, my simple-minded question earlier was serious. How would I get calibre to revert to how it was before? Uninstall calibre? Install my backup? Throw salt over my left shoulder? Thanks again. | ||
|   |   | 
|  02-18-2013, 03:16 AM | #13 | 
| US Navy, Retired            Posts: 9,897 Karma: 13806776 Join Date: Feb 2009 Location: North Carolina Device: Icarus Illumina XL HD, Kindle PaperWhite SE 11th Gen | 
			
			Exit calibre and restore your backup library. If nothing else has changed you can simply replace the metadata.db with your backup metadata.db file.
		 | 
|   |   | 
|  02-18-2013, 03:32 AM | #14 | 
| Did someone say Python?            Posts: 69 Karma: 118162 Join Date: Nov 2012 Location: USA Device: Kindle, Kindle Paperwhite, Nook Tablet | 
			
			Now don't laugh at me, but if I exit calibre, how do I restore my backup library?
		 | 
|   |   | 
|  02-18-2013, 03:35 AM | #15 | 
| US Navy, Retired            Posts: 9,897 Karma: 13806776 Join Date: Feb 2009 Location: North Carolina Device: Icarus Illumina XL HD, Kindle PaperWhite SE 11th Gen | |
|   |   | 
|  | 
| 
 | 
|  Similar Threads | ||||
| Thread | Thread Starter | Forum | Replies | Last Post | 
| question about search and replace 0.4.904 | congngo | Sigil | 9 | 01-06-2012 02:25 AM | 
| Search and Replace Question | MacEvansCB | Conversion | 1 | 12-10-2011 02:19 PM | 
| calibre search & replace question | Kelby | ePub | 1 | 09-29-2011 01:14 PM | 
| Search & Replace question - something not right | curiosity | Library Management | 21 | 06-15-2011 11:33 AM | 
| Search/Replace Question | seagull | Sigil | 22 | 03-21-2011 01:30 PM |